Corydon Well Replacement Project – Professional Design, Bidding Support and Engineering Services During Construction
Solicitation # C2305
The Elsinore Valley Municipal Water District (EVMWD) is soliciting proposals for the Corydon Well Replacement Project, which involves the professional design, bidding support, and engineering services required to replace and abandon the existing Corydon well in Wildomar, California. The project is divided into two phases: Phase 1 focuses on the civil site design, technical specifications, and construction management for the drilling of the new well and abandonment of the old one; Phase 2 covers the architectural, civil, mechanical, structural, electrical, and instrumentation design for equipping, testing, and commissioning the new facility. The project is funded through District funds and a Department of the Interior Bureau of Reclamation WaterSMART Planning and Project Design Grant, necessitating compliance with federal requirements, including the Build America Act, Buy America Preference, and the use of the Automated Standard Application for Payments (ASAP) system. TKE Engineering, Inc. is seeking qualified firms, specifically targeting DBE, MBE, and WBE certifications, to provide expertise in hydrology, hydraulic consulting, structural and electrical engineering, geotechnical investigation, and utility potholing. Proposals are due by September 1, 2026, via the PlanetBids Vendor Portal. Evaluation is based on a weighted scale prioritizing relevant qualifications and project approach (25% each), scope and schedule (20%), innovation (10%), cost (10%), and overall proposal quality (10%). The total estimated project cost is 2,260,788 dollars, though the final contract will be a negotiated not-to-exceed amount. Selected consultants must adhere to strict federal and state regulatory standards, including Riverside County and SWRCB requirements, and provide comprehensive insurance coverage and certifications regarding non-collusion, lobbying, and debarment.
